Trinity College's Stewart Research Professor of New Testament, the Revd Canon Professor Dorothy Lee, has always been captivated by the power of narrative. In 2012 the Melbourne College of Divinity gained university status and from 2014 began operating as the University of Divinity. In 1883 the college became the first university college in Australia to admit women when Lilian Helen Alexander was accepted as a non-resident student. An agreement between Trinity College Theological School (TCTS), the University of Divinity (UD) and Perth’s Wollaston Theological College (WTC) will see WTC Formation students undertake their studies through the UD at TCTS, beginning in 2021.
